GRID 2 Asia tracks and drift events get trailer, screens

GRID 2 developer Codemasters has released a new trailer and screens for the racer's Asian locations and drift events, which will take you to Dubai and Hong Kong.

In a release sent to VG247, Codemasters explained that GRID 2's drift events will be full of testing hairpins and turns inspired by Okutama in Japan. In each event you get three runs of technical tracks, and your goal is to chain together as many skilled drifts s possible from start to finish.

Touge events in Hong Kong will see players vying for overtake chances in gripping one-on-one battles. Dubai on the other hand is a haven of the street racing discipline, with a backdrop of blazing heat and skyscrapers to distract you from the asphalt.

Finally, Yas Marina in Abu Dhabi takes players back to classic circuit racing across a wide range of car classes.

GRID 2 launches on PC, PS3 and Xbox 360 across North America on May 28, and across Europe from May 31.
